Home | Amazing | Today | Tags | Publishers | Years | Account | Search 
Introducing Spring Framework: A Primer

Buy
Introducing Spring Framework: A Primer, 9781430265320 (1430265329), Apress, 2014

Introducing Spring Framework is your hands-on guide to learning to build applications using the Spring Framework. The book uses a simple My Documents application that you will develop incrementally over the course of the book and covers:

• How to programmatically configure the Spring container and beans

• How to use annotations for dependency injection

• How to use collections and custom types

• How to customize and configure bean properties and bean lifecycle interfaces

• How to handle metadata using XML, annotations, and the Groovy bean reader

• How to use the new Spring Boot and Spring XD

After reading this book, you will have all you need to start using the Spring Framework effectively.

What you’ll learn

• Send and receive JMS messages using Spring

• Use the Spring unit testing features

• Send and receive AMQP messages using Spring with RabbitMQ

• Utilize aspect-oriented programming in Spring

• Integrate the Spring Framework using JDBC and NoSQL databases like MongoDB

• Create web applications and expose REST APIs

• Use email and schedule tasks with Spring

• Use Spring and Groovy together

Who this book is for

This book is meant for developers with little or no knowledge of the Spring Framework.  At least some experience with Java programming is required. 

Table of Contents

Part I - Spring Framework Basics

1. Your First Spring Application

2. Working with Classes and Dependencies

3. Applying Different Configurations

4. Using Bean Scopes

5. Working with Collections and Custom Types

6. Using Resource Files

7. Testing Your Spring Application

Part II - Spring Framework

8. Give Advice to Your Spring Application

9. Adding Persistence to Your Spring Application

10. Showing Your Spring Application on the Web

11. Integrating Your Spring Application with External Systems

12. Exposing a REST API

13. Adding E-mail and Scheduling Tasks

Part III - Spring Framework Advanced

14. Using Dynamic Languages

15. Spring Data Within Your Spring Application

16. Messaging with Your Spring Application

17. Be Social and Go Mobile

Part IV - Spring I/O

18. Spring and Groovy

19. Spring Boot, Simplifying Everything

20. Your First Spring XD Application

Appendix A: Tools

(HTML tags aren't allowed.)

The Go Programming Language Phrasebook (Developer's Library)
The Go Programming Language Phrasebook (Developer's Library)

The Go Programming Language Phrasebook

Essential Go code and idioms for all facets of the development process 

 

This guide gives you the code “phrases” you need to quickly and...

Ableton Live 7 Power the Comprehensive Guide
Ableton Live 7 Power the Comprehensive Guide
Ready to unleash the awesome power of Ableton Live 7? As its name suggests, Ableton Live 7 was designed with the live performer in mind, but it goes well beyond that. You can integrate this live performance and studio software into your existing home or professional music studio to produce, compose, DJ, and much more. But how? "Ableton Live 7...
Microsoft SQL Server 2000: A Guide to Enhancements and New Features
Microsoft SQL Server 2000: A Guide to Enhancements and New Features

This book is written for SQL Server developers, DBAs, database managers, systems engineers, and business analysts. It does briefly cover the basics of SQL Server in Part IV, where SQL Server 2000 is compared with Oracle 9i, but throughout the book it is assumed that...


Optimization and Security Challenges in Smart Power Grids (Energy Systems)
Optimization and Security Challenges in Smart Power Grids (Energy Systems)

This book provides an overview of state-of-the-art research on “Systems and Optimization Aspects of Smart Grid Challenges.” The authors have compiled and integrated different aspects of applied systems optimization research to smart grids, and also describe some of its critical challenges and requirements.

The promise...

Renewable and Efficient Electric Power Systems
Renewable and Efficient Electric Power Systems
Engineering for sustainability is an emerging theme for the twenty-first century, and the need for more environmentally benign electric power systems is a critical part of this new thrust. Renewable energy systems that take advantage of energy sources that won’t diminish over time and are independent of fluctuations in...
Open Source Licensing : Software Freedom and Intellectual Property Law
Open Source Licensing : Software Freedom and Intellectual Property Law
A complete guide to the law of open source for developers, managers, and lawyers

Now that open source software is blossoming around the world, it is crucial to understand how open source licenses work—and their solid legal foundations. Open Source Initiative general counsel Lawrence Rosen presents a plain-English guide to open source law...

©2020 LearnIT (support@pdfchm.net) - Privacy Policy